The Shift Lieutenant, acting as an extension of the on-duty Shift Captain, provides daily management and supervisory oversight to the care provided by Paramedics and EMTs on the assigned shift within their respected divisions. Coordinates with the FTO’s and other leadership positions to ensure all have proper training, supervising EMTs and Paramedics, responding to BLS and ALS calls in a timely manner, and assisting the Director in the daily operations of the shift with a high level of metric reliability. Must be able to effectively prioritize and delegate, assist in the selection, training and evaluation of subordinates and addresses performance issues with the Director of Operations. Coordinates with Fleet Services and VST to ensure accurate asset allocation, and inventory availability. Ensures readiness for all state inspections for the region. Assumes field command in the event of MCI or Disaster. Completes and submits to the director all required reports as they relate to departmental metrics and budgetary expenditures with high level of accuracy, monitors and controls expenditures, assumes responsibility for decision making in absence of the Director of Operations also may participate in life safety programs, community awareness programs, and other programs as assigned. Schedule is subject to change at any time to accommodate operational requirements.
